Doesn't last long
I bought 2 of these last year, one in microfleece and another in flannel. I encountered the same problem with both. My chief complaint is the velcro fastener for 2 reasons. Firstly, it's irritatingly loud. Whenever I unfastened it to change my baby's diaper (even when I do it very gingerly) it often startled him into wakefulness. Secondly, the velcro lost it's sticking power after about a month's use and this made swaddling impossible. For my next baby, I think I'm going to invest my money in the Miracle Blanket...it's a lot pricier but it may be worth it. We'll see.

Buy the gingham instead!
I *LOVE* this product. It's a far better velcro swaddler than the other brands because it uses bigger patches of velcro. In comparison to a blanket, this is much easier to use and provides much more durable swaddles. I'm quite good with a blanket, but by six weeks of age, my son could wriggle out. On the other hand, at three months, he's never wriggled out of the cotton flannel Swaddleme.
However, even in cold weather, the microfleece is too hot. Several times I've felt under the blanket to find my son sweaty. It's even worse when we combine the swaddle with a sling. On the other hand, the cotton knit (solid colors) blankets are too stretchy - my son quickly converts his knit Swaddleme into a toga, leaving both arms flying free. The cotton flannel (gingham prints) has less stretch than the other two fabrics, and plenty enough cover to keep a baby warm at indoor temperatures. It is trickier to find, but worth the search.
The microfleece Swaddleme does, however, make a great non-swaddle blanket on cold days, particularly when the baby is in a front carrier. The velcro is quite versatile.

Great for your little Houdini
Our little boy started out as a 5.5 lb preemie. At five and a half months he is approx. 18 lbs and 26 inches. Receiving blankets worked fine for swaddling at first, but after he got a bit bigger he would wiggle out of them. I ended up sewing two blankets together and he could soon even wiggle out of that. We call him our 'Little Houdini' because he can get out of anything!
Then, I found this at a Babies 'R Us store and figured it was worth a try. The fabric is very soft, the velcro closures are very strong (believe me!) and if we wrap it tight enough, Little Houdini can't wiggle out! The fabric is still stretchy enough that even when tightly fastened it still provides breathing room. The blanket is also gathered on the shoulders so that it is form fitting and little hands can't get out through the top. The fleece fabric is great because if his diaper leaks, the blanket doesn't feel wet (we also have fleece sheets and jammies for this same reason).
The only thing that could be better is the closure on the leg portion. It leaves a little gap that cold air could get in through and sometimes little feet if there's enough kicking going on. Also, his feet are at the end of the blanket, so maybe for a very long baby this wouldn't be great.
I will be buying more of these so I don't have to do laundry as often and some in a lighter knit fabric for summer (unless Houdini stops playing with his face and pacifier in the middle of the night).
